Would you enjoy a yearlong internship to improve and expand volunteer programs focused on improving wildlife habitat and engaging the community with nature, as well as ensuring inclusivity and accessibility to diverse communities?
Join the Deer Flat National Wildlife Refuge team as we work to become a trusted community asset, reflective of the entire community, that is equitable and collaborative in pursuit of our conservation mission.
Intern will:
Duration: 12-month internship; starting October 7, 2024
Location: Deer Flat National Wildlife Refuge, 13751 Embankment Road, Nampa, Idaho 83687
Pay: $600 weekly living allowance (paid bi-weekly)
Benefits: $1,100 to/from travel allowance (paid once), $1,000 duty related travel reimbursement, health insurance, housing available on site Note: Eligible for AmeriCorps Education Award of $6,895 and Public Lands Corps (PLC) hiring authority
This position is a partnership between Deer Flat National Wildlife Refuge and Student Conservation Association.
